Musical Performance

On Tuesday 19th July the children performed their end of year musical performance. The songs were all taught by Rachel Wilkes from Music Partnership during their 5 weeks of music curriculum for both class 1 and class 2 children. The repertoire of songs ranged from Raps, traditional African melody’s, friendship tunes with Makaton sign language incorporated into them, to name but a few of the content of the show. This was presented to parents and governors. Rev Adele the newly appointed vicar of St Giles Church closed the afternoon with a final prayer and commented how she had wished music had been this much fun when she had been at school and that she couldn’t believe that 18 children could sing so beautifully and clearly. She thoroughly enjoyed the show and said she hope she would be invited to the next one.
